Holy Name Convent and Rio Claro West Secondary meet in the final of the Powergen/Secondary Shools Cricket League Girls Open.

At the HKL Aranguez Sports Ground on Monday, Holy Name Convent comprehensively defeated St George’s College by ten points.

First, St George’s were restricted to 72 for eight in their 20 overs.

In reply, Holy Name ran to the finish and finished on 73 for no loss in 11 overs.

At the Powergen Ground in Penal, Rio Claro West edged out Iere High School by six points in a tight 10-over contest.

Iere High posted a challenging 80 for four from the overs allotted to them.

In reply, Rio Claro West used all sixty balls to get over the line and ended up with a score of 81 for four.

In the semi-finals: Rio Claro West beat Barrackpore East by seven points; Iere High crushed Carapichaima West by 52 runs after a strong all-round performance from Mercedes Timothy (67 not out and three wickets); Holy Name Convent beat Scarborough Secondary by nine wickets led by Zakiyah Harrilal (24 not out), Eva Nicholas (3/10) and Jessica Davis (3/16) and Charlotte Mack (2/16).
